Behind-the-scenes photographs from the event captured Swift in a striking round-neck gown from the esteemed fashion house Ralph Lauren. The dress, rendered in a deep, rich burgundy hue, was crafted from a luxurious velvet fabric. Accessorizing with Panache
Swift’s sartorial choices extended beyond the main garment, with each accessory thoughtfully curated to complement the ensemble. Her footwear for the evening consisted of the Lovestruck sandals from Aquazzura. These high-heeled sandals, in a gleaming gold finish, were adorned with delicate embellishments along the straps, adding a touch of subtle sparkle that caught the light. The choice of gold footwear provided a warm contrast to the deep burgundy of her dress, injecting a welcome element of glamour.
In terms of jewelry, Swift opted for a layered approach that showcased both personal significance and designer craftsmanship. She wore her signature FoundRae initial pendant, a piece that has become a recognizable element of her jewelry collection, often reflecting her personal narrative or current artistic endeavors. This was paired with a long necklace from Michael Anthony Jewelers, featuring a striking pendant in the form of a moon goddess. This mythological motif adds a layer of symbolic depth, perhaps hinting at themes of feminine power or cyclical energy, which often resonate with Swift’s artistic output. To complete the look, she added a vintage opal bracelet sourced from Danes Road Antiques. This vintage piece brought a touch of old-world charm and individuality to her ensemble, demonstrating a keen eye for unique finds and a sophisticated blend of contemporary and antique elements. The combination of these pieces created a cohesive and polished final look, indicative of Swift’s meticulous attention to detail.
